I know most of everyone is feeling negative about our season right now, but lets look at the bright side, we're finally tanking the right way in a sense where we're assured we're gonna get atleast a top 3 pick, so I feel like we should have a thread that discusses all the positives going around in the franchise right now, and how the future looks bright.. I'll start off by listing some positives

1) We have two for sure cornerstone pieces,
1A)Kemba has a legit scorer in this league, but needs to up his pure point skills, but I see the potential
1B) Biyombo has shown to be a monster weak-side defender, the potential is there to be an absolute monster on the defensive end, hes bigger then Big Ben so thats a positive, needs to spend a couple of offseasons with Hakeem

2)Byron Mullens- we may finally have a legit 5, and all we did was trade a 2nd rounder, I personally feel hes just as good as Brook Lopez

3)Gerald Henderson - shows flashes of being an above average sg, and may become elite one day, has improved his handles and 3pt shot

4) Attendance is up, despite being absolute crap and tanking for that top 3 pick, we had an 18,000 turnout for a lack luster match up with the pistons...

5) We will have a top 3 pick in a deep draft

6) We have cap flexibility going forward

7) We have some good possible trade pieces in DJ, DJ White, Diaw, Tyrus Thomas and Corey Maggette

8) We aren't trapped in mediocrity purgatory anymore

if you guys can list anymore positives go ahead, lets keep our heads up during this dark times and remember that we will more then likely get our first ever franchise player in june.
